Description

WITH NO ONWARD CHAIN!! A well-appointed three-bedroom family home located in a sought-after residential area of Oswestry. This spacious and versatile property features an open plan lounge/ dining room, a modern kitchen, two bedrooms, family bathroom and a master bedroom with ensuite. Externally, the property benefits from a garage, a driveway providing off-road parking for multiple vehicles, and a private rear garden, ideal for families or entertaining. Situated in a highly desirable part of Oswestry, this home offers convenient access to a wide range of local amenities, including well-regarded schools, independent shops, cafés, and leisure facilities. Excellent transport links to Shrewsbury, Wrexham, and surrounding areas make it an ideal choice for commuters. Accommodation Comprises: -

Porch - The porch has a quarry tiled floor and lighting with a door leading into the property.

Hallway - The hallway has a radiator, coved ceiling, a loft hatch and A/C off with tank and shelving. Doors lead off to all rooms.

Lounge - 4.97m x 3.59m (16'3" x 11'9") - The bright lounge has a bay window to the front overlooking the garden, decorative coving, wall lights, a focal fireplace with electric fire inset on a marble heath, a radiator and an archway leading to the dining room.

Additional Photo -

Dining Room - 2.71m x 2.60m (8'10" x 8'6") - The dining room has a window to the front overlooking the garden, a radiator, coved ceiling and a serving hatch to the kitchen.

Kitchen/Breakfast Room - 3.62m x 2.67m (11'10" x 8'9") - The kitchen/breakfast room has a window to the side, fitted with wall and base units in a light maple with work surfaces over. There is plumbing for a washing machine, a one half bowl sink with a mixer tap, part tiled walls, tiled floor and an electric oven with gas hob and an integrated extractor fan. There is space for a fridge/freezer, room for a small table, part glazed composite door to the side and a radiator.

Additional Photo -

Bedroom One - 3.80m x 3.00m (12'5" x 9'10") - The first double bedroom has a window to the rear overlooking the garden, a radiator, a range of fitted units, wardrobes and bedside cabinets and a door leading to the en-suite.

Additional Photo -

En-Suite - ( ) - The en-suite has a shower cubicle with Triton mains shower, wash hand basin on a vanity with a mixer tap over, w/c and a radiator. There is vinyl flooring, part tiled walls, an extractor fan and a window to the side.

Bedroom Two - 4.20m x 2.54m (13'9" x 8'3") - The second double bedroom has a radiator, patio doors leading onto the rear garden, a range of fitted units, wardrobes and bedside cabinets.

Bedroom Three - 2.55m x 2.27m (8'4" x 7'5") - The third bedroom has a radiator and window to the side.

Family Bathroom - 1.85m x 2.43m (6'0" x 7'11") - The bathroom has a window to the side, radiator, w/c and a wash hand basin with mixer tap. There is a panelled bath with mixer tap over, part tiled walls, vinyl flooring and an extractor fan.

Garage - 2.51m x 4.94m (8'2" x 16'2") - The garage has an up and over door, a part glazed door to the rear and a Worcester gas boiler.

Front Garden - At the front of the property is a lawned and shrubbed area, along with a gravelled border and a driveway leading down to the garage with parking for several cars. There is also gated access to both sides.

Rear Garden - The rear garden is another great feature of this property having a large Indian stone patio running across the rear of the property with a pathway running around the boundary, lawned gardens with shrubbed boarders, fence panelling, an outside tap and raised flower beds.
